Editorial Reviews

Synopsis: A tragic car accident in 1997's New Year countdown in London ends the love story of Raphael and Vivian. They are the secret lovers who met in Hong Kong University in the Colonial 70's. However, they were painfully torn between love and reality. Their respective children, David and Suzie, in search of their parents past, pick up piece by piece their parents' dreams that are yet to be accomplished. The film seamlessly moves backwards and forwards in time, concluding at the 1997 handover ceremony.

I have just recently became a fan of Hong Kong movies. I picked this one up because I love Leon Lai's movies. This is a tragic love story that involves college sweethearts who go their seperate ways only to meet again almost 20 years later. Although both are married with children, you cannot help but want them to be together. And, as their children put the pieces together, you begin to see them as their own parents. This is a must for those who like classic and sentimental love stories that require a lot of kleenex! You will not be disappointed!

I'm a fan of Shu Qi, the woman from the movie Transporter, which is why I bought this movie without even knowing if it was worth it or not. But since I've liked most of her other movies I figured would this one would probably be pretty good too. I wasn't disappointed.

I thought the acting was excellent, and I also enjoyed the selection of music. The story was easy to follow, and not just because you already know the ending.

I don't think enough asian films are given their fair share of credit here in america, which is a shame because this film should be on most peoples list of movies to see, And I'm a guy who doesn't watch many "chick flicks".
